How to restore closed tabs on Microsoft Edge, reopen closed tabs on Microsoft Edge
To restore a recently closed tab on Microsoft Edge, try these two methods from Mytour.
Method 1: Use keyboard shortcuts to restore closed tabs on Microsoft Edge
To restore a closed tab on Microsoft Edge, simply press the Ctrl + Shift + T shortcut to reopen the recently closed tab on Microsoft Edge. Using keyboard shortcuts to reopen closed tabs in this browser works similarly to restoring closed tabs in Google Chrome, Firefox, and Opera.
Method 2: Use the right-click menu and menu to reopen closed tabs on Microsoft Edge
With this method, simply right-click on the adjacent tab to the one you just closed. After right-clicking, you'll see a context menu displaying options, including Reopen closed tab.
After selecting this option, you'll be able to restore the recently closed tab on Microsoft Edge.
